• Dark Arc@social.packetloss.gg
    link
    fedilink
    English
    arrow-up
    29
    arrow-down
    4
    ·
    10 months ago

    “Engines” are not static things. What we call “Unreal Engine” goes back to the 90s.

    These comments always bug me as a programmer because it’s like someone calling a 2023 Camero old because it doesn’t have the acceleration of a 2023 Mustang… The “age” almost certainly isn’t the problem, it’s where the effort has or hasn’t been put in to the engine and more importantly the game itself (e.g., carrying on the metaphor, the Camero might be slower getting up to speed because all the R&D for the last 3 years was on a smooth ride).

    • applebusch@lemmy.world
      link
      fedilink
      English
      arrow-up
      15
      ·
      10 months ago

      Yeah to be honest what strikes me the most about companies like Bethesda is just how little they’ve improved over the decades. There’s nothing stopping them from making major improvements like removing loading screens, adding vehicles finally (I wonder if the ships are really a hat like the train in fallout 3), fixing the buggy ass collisions and physics, or any number of dumb shits they just keep leaving in game after game. It really speaks to the institutional inertia and spaghetti mess their code must be.

      • Dark Arc@social.packetloss.gg
        link
        fedilink
        English
        arrow-up
        2
        ·
        10 months ago

        I would assume those things are just not prioritized by management because they’ve never been things that have caused sufficient outrage… You can’t exactly use “look we fixed physics” in a marketing video to sell a new game. Maybe you can use “look we have vehicles”… but what’s the number of people that will really care? What % will that increase sales?

        e.g. maybe someone would care if EA made your need for speed character able to get out of the car and walk around… Do I care? Nah.

        (I bothered to look at the Wikipedia page and) they added multiplayer support to Creation Engine for Fallout 76, that was a huge undertaking.

        • MeanEYE@lemmy.world
          link
          fedilink
          English
          arrow-up
          2
          arrow-down
          4
          ·
          10 months ago

          Just slapping number 2 at the end doesn’t mean it’s better. That’s like how Microsoft made Edge browser by forking IE11 and it’s suppose to be better. And how big of a joke is volumetric lighting and “real-time global illumination”… hahaha. Oh my. Source 1 had that when Half-Life2 was released. Advancement.

          Here’s an in-game example of that global illumination.

          • Dark Arc@social.packetloss.gg
            link
            fedilink
            English
            arrow-up
            4
            arrow-down
            1
            ·
            10 months ago

            Creation Engine is static. Others, you are right, change.

            Points out it does change.

            jUst sLappInG a nUmbeR 2 aT tHe End dOesN’t mEan iT’s bEtTer

            That’s like how Microsoft made Edge browser by forking IE11 and it’s suppose to be better.

            It is… By a lot, ask any web developer. Even before they switched to using Blink under the hood it was a significantly better browser. Now it’s literally a reskinned Chrome. Meanwhile IE11 is a complete mess that requires a ton of hacks to get it to do what you want.

            In both cases IE -> Edge and Edge -> Chrome Microsoft changed the literal browser engine. … This just kinda makes my point even more so, the general public has no idea what constitutes an “engine change” and can’t judge whether that will yield the results they want.

            Oh my. Source 1 had that when Half-Life2 was released. Advancement.

            You’ve seen how low poly Half-Life 2 is right…? Destiny 2 only allows certain areas to have the flashlight on because if they don’t plan for it the flash lights can tank their frame rates (seriously) – but hey “Left 4 Dead 2 had a flashlight in source engine!” /s.

            I can almost guarantee Half-Life two also didn’t have “Global illumination”, maybe real time lighting for the flashlight, but Global Illumination is a much bigger thing.

            This is Half-Life 2 with global illumination: https://youtu.be/WWYpKRETv8k?si=9eTDmx10m3l9nwdR

            Here’s an old forum from 2005 talking about how “real global illumination isn’t yet possible” https://gamedev.net/forums/topic/348797-half-life-2-global-illumination/3282572/